Personally I have no problem with HPs being used for both long-term advancement and short-term "I really need to succeed" chips - I think there's an interesting choice at the game level for having a single stock for both of those actions.
Where there is potential for a change that might be beneficial, is in the rules around how you acquire HPs. A flat 3-5 per chunk of gametime (session, adventure, whatever) seems to be missing a trick - games like The Burning Wheel explicitly give you rules for picking up their equivalent of HP by getting yourself into trouble (aka a heroic situation) via your character traits and I wonder if something similar could be included in the game.
